The Early Days: Foundations of Open-Earth Layout
The notion of open-earth video games can be traced again on the 1980s and early nineteen nineties, with titles much like the Legend of Zelda (1986) and Elite (1984) laying the groundwork for non-linear gameplay. These games released the concept of exploration without a fastened path, allowing gamers to traverse various environments and make decisions that impacted their knowledge. However, technological constraints stored these worlds somewhat tiny and constrained.

In The Legend of Zelda, By way of example, players could roam a top rated-down 2D entire world, discovering dungeons and fixing puzzles in whichever purchase they selected. Elite, a space-faring match, offered procedural era, developing a virtually countless universe to take a look at, even though Substantially of it lacked the depth and detail found in fashionable video games. When these games lacked the Visible grandeur of today's open worlds, they captured the essence of independence and exploration that may come to be central towards the genre.

The Increase of 3D Worlds: A completely new Era of Immersion
The late 1990s and early 2000s marked a major change Along with the introduction of 3D graphics. Grand Theft Vehicle III (2001) is often credited as being a turning position for open up-earth game titles. Established in a sprawling urban surroundings, it permitted players to communicate with a residing, respiration metropolis, finish with cars, pedestrians, and an assortment of facet functions. This liberty to induce chaos or go after missions at a person's have discretion captivated gamers and established a different typical for open up-earth style and design.

Round the similar time, The Elder Scrolls III: Morrowind (2002) presented an enormous fantasy planet in which players could engage inside of a deep, intricate narrative or just check out the expansive map, full of towns, dungeons, and wilderness. This period also observed the rise of part-playing elements in open up-entire world video games, giving gamers not merely the chance to roam freely but also to condition their characters' destinies via options and steps.

Increasing Horizons: From Sandbox to Universe
As hardware and program systems Superior, so too did the dimensions of open up-entire world games. Because of the mid-2010s, titles much like the Witcher 3: Wild Hunt (2015) plus the Legend of Zelda: Breath in the Wild (2017) experienced redefined what it meant to take a look at a digital world. These online games featured not merely immense maps but in addition incredible awareness to detail, giving rich stories, dynamic climate systems, and ecosystems that responded to participant actions.

The Witcher 3, established inside a medieval-influenced fantasy world, was praised for its intricate narrative and the liberty it gave players to tackle quests inside of a non-linear style. Breath on the Wild, on the other hand, reintroduced the pure joy of exploration, offering negligible assistance and fulfilling curiosity with secrets and techniques hidden in the course of its massive, vibrant landscape.

Meanwhile, Place exploration game titles like No Guy’s Sky (2016) pushed the boundaries even even more by presenting procedurally created universes, giving players the chance to find out many distinctive planets, Each individual with its own ecosystem. Though at first criticized for lacking articles, No Male's Sky advanced article-start right into a loaded, multi-faceted experience that embodies the infinite potential of open-world design.
